Make a gift in honor of NGC Class of ‘76!

Join your fellow classmate in supporting the Eagle Fund Endowed Scholarship and the Dean Mike Hyams Emerging Leaders Scholarship. Whether you are unable to attend the reunion, you can still make a meaningful gift on behalf of your class.

 
 

The Eagle Fund Endowed Scholarship supports the Corps of Cadets and provides an opportunity to make a difference.  Scholarships provide support for members of the Corps of Cadets who demonstrate leadership potential, qualities of high moral character, and are actively pursuing a commission in the U.S. Armed Forces. Each gift is crucial to maintain a strong cadet presence at UNG and to equip excellent officers for our Armed Forces.  The class of ‘76 will be recognized for their collective generosity and impact to this fund.

 The Dean Mike Hyams Emerging Leader Scholarship serves as a testament to the importance of student leadership on campus. Student leaders play a pivotal role in shaping the UNG community, fostering a sense of belonging, and inspiring others to pursue their passions and make a positive impact. By recognizing and supporting these emerging leaders, the endowment is investing in the future of UNG and ensuring that the legacy of Dean Hyams continues to thrive.
